RIVERSIDE—On September 24, the Riverside Deaf Seniors will be celebrating “Deaf Awareness Day.”

 

The event is meant for both deaf, hard of hearing and hearing audiences. The celebration can be beneficial to hearing attendees who wish to learn more about the deaf community and the deaf culture through the eight or more vendor booths that will be in attendance at the event; this includes a video display and more. Assistive devices will also be available for the hearing impaired.
